Description

2-Benzylamino-Thiazol-4-One is a versatile heterocyclic organic compound featuring a thiazolone core substituted with a benzylamino group. This specific molecular architecture makes it a valuable key intermediate in the synthesis of more complex chemical entities, particularly within the pharmaceutical and agrochemical sectors. It is primarily sought after by research institutions, fine chemical manufacturers, and pharmaceutical R&D departments for developing novel active ingredients.

Basic Information

Product Name 2-Benzylamino-Thiazol-4-One
CAS No. 17385-69-2
Molecular Formula C10H10N2OS
Molecular Weight 206.26 g/mol
Synonyms 2-(Benzylamino)-1,3-thiazol-4(5H)-one; 2-(Benzylamino)-4-thiazolidinone; 4-Thiazolidinone, 2-(benzylamino)-; 2-Benzylaminothiazolidin-4-one; NSC 403697; Benzylamino-thiazolidinone; 2-Benzylimino-4-thiazolidinone; 17385-69-2

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from strong oxidizing agents.
